HAUPPAUGE, NY -(September 30, 2015)- The Board of Directors of the Long Island Convention & Visitors Bureau and Sports Commission (LICVB&SC) are pleased to announce the appointment of Kristen Jarnagin to the position of president/CEO after an extensive national search.

Ms. Jarnagin will be responsible for the overall operations of the LICVB&SC, its $2.9 million budget and its tourism departments including sales, marketing, partnerships, public relations, sports, international markets and film.

The Board of Directors and members of the search committee reviewed over 80 applicants and chose Ms. Jarnagin based on her experience and qualifications.

“We searched long and hard to find the most qualified professional for this important role for Long Island, and we’re happy to say that we found the perfect combination of leadership, passion, and tourism experience to expand the positive efforts of the organization,” said LICVB&SC Board Chairman Greg DeClemente. “Tourism on Long Island is a $5.3 billion industry and Kristen’s background in destination marketing, communications and public policy will undoubtedly benefit the organization as well as our community.”

Ms. Jarnagin brings more than 15 years of tourism marketing and leadership experience to the LICVB&SC from various positions in the hospitality industry. Most recently Ms. Jarnagin served as the senior vice-president for the Arizona Lodging & Tourism Association where her duties included Association management, communications, strategic planning, government affairs, event planning, fund-raising and sports attraction for major events including the Super Bowl and NCAA Final Four.

Prior to that role Jarnagin served as the director of public relations for the Sheraton Wild Horse Pass Resort and Spa and the director of media relations at the Arizona Office of Tourism. In both positions she was responsible for branding and promoting the resort and the State on a national and international stage across a multitude of mediums.

“I am very excited to work with the LICVB&SC staff, Board and member businesses, along with local officials to generate meetings, business and leisure travel to the area,” said Jarnagin.

The Long Island Convention & Visitors Bureau and Sports Commission (LICVB&SC) is the official tourism promotion agency for Long Island’s travel and tourism industry. Based on Long Island in Hauppauge, NY, the LICVB contributes to the economic development and quality of life on Long Island by promoting the region as a world-class destination for tourism, meetings and conventions, trade shows, sporting events, and related activities.
